Output 53a09bccf88eb03808a1bdf8465743742b23a9524e33296615880bbbca96d79a:1

value
27043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dd8780307ae7ba4a4bcb05dd81f17e093fc08e4 OP_EQUAL
address
32xE2Z3BaefoXiAW1rvMPfFwkgjmx1Rm1u
transaction
53a09bccf88eb03808a1bdf8465743742b23a9524e33296615880bbbca96d79a